Subject: Memtrace cut-over complete

Team,

Cut-over to Memtrace v2 for GPU memory profiling finished last night. Old v1 agents are disabled; any tickets referencing v1 dashboards should be closed as resolved-by-migration. Sampling overhead is now under 2% and allocation traces include kernel names. Known gap: profiles older than 30 days were not migrated. Point customers at the v2 docs for setup questions. For reference when troubleshooting, the agent now runs with the following configuration.

settings of bagaf-bawip:
[aldax]
port = 5000
region = south-4
host = aldax.brasklabs.corp
team = brivan
timeout_ms = 2000
retries = 2

## Building Access — Spares Room (Hullbrook Annex)

Contractors: the spare hardware room is down the east corridor on the ground floor, third door on the left. Sign in at the front desk first and grab a visitor lanyard. Anything you take out, jot it in the blue logbook — yes, even the little stuff. The door self-locks, so don't wedge it. To get in, punch in the code below.

staff pass of hagug-taguf = bdg-HJ-9

Context: Ardenfell line margins slipped three points over two quarters. Drivers: input steel costs, aggressive discounting at the Westmoor branch, and a stale price book. Proposal: uplift list prices four percent, tighten discount authority to regional level, sunset the two lowest-margin SKUs. Risk: volume loss at Halverton accounts, estimated under two percent. Decision requested at Thursday's review. Modelling assumptions are in the appendix pack. The commercial reasoning leadership wants kept close is noted directly below.

board note of tajop-yajof: The finance team signed off on a budget of $77.6 million for Project Pramir.

## ReceiptRelay Environments

Quick primer before you review the PR: ReceiptRelay is the little service that mails donation receipts for the Willowbank Giving platform. We run three environments — sandbox, staging, and prod — and the only real differences are the SMTP relay host, the template bucket, and the retry ceiling. Sandbox sends everything to a catch-all inbox, so don't panic if you see weird addresses there. Staging mirrors prod config except for rate limits. For reference during review, here are the current staging values.

settings of bahif-yajof:
JORIX_PIN=2662
JORIX_TENANT=rusax
JORIX_METRICS_HOST=metrics.jorix.xolmario.corp
JORIX_SEAL=seal_a93c2147
JORIX_STANDBY_TEAM=wenius